The 24 Personalities of Kevin Wendell Crumb: A Deep Dive into Split and Glass
M. Night Shyamalan’s psychological thriller Split (2016), followed by Glass (2019), introduces one of cinema’s most compelling characters: Kevin Wendell Crumb, portrayed with chilling precision by James McAvoy. Diagnosed with Dissociative Identity Disorder (DID), Kevin houses 24 distinct personalities within a single body—collectively known as “The Horde.” These personalities range in age, gender, background, and temperament, each surfacing for specific purposes in response to Kevin’s past trauma. Nonnas: A Real-Life Tale of Grief, Love, and Pasta
Netflix’s latest heartwarming comedy, Nonnas, released on May 9, 2025, is more than just a feel-good film—it’s a tribute to the enduring power of food, family, and the wisdom of grandmothers. Starring Vince Vaughn, Susan Sarandon, Lorraine Bracco, Talia Shire, and Brenda Vaccaro, the movie draws inspiration from the real-life story of Joe Scaravella and his Staten Island restaurant, Enoteca Maria. In 2007, Joe Scaravella, grieving the loss of his mother, grandmother, and sister, sought a way to honor their memories. Alice in Wonderland Anime Film Set to Premiere in 2025
Fans of Lewis Carroll’s timeless tale Alice in Wonderland have something entirely new to look forward to in 2025 — an anime film adaptation! Titled Fushigi no Kuni de Alice to – Dive in Wonderland, this upcoming release marks the first time the classic story has been adapted into a theatrical anime film in Japan. Netflix Developing Animated Stranger Things Series: What We Know So Far
Fans of Stranger Things have exciting news to look forward to: Netflix is officially developing an animated series set in the beloved universe of Hawkins, Indiana. Announced by the Duffer Brothers in April 2023, this project marks a new and imaginative expansion of the Stranger Things franchise.
